Two people facing charges after break, enter and theft at Bala business

Two people are facing charges after a break, enter and theft at a Bala business. On Saturday at 4:40 pm, Bracebridge OPP say thieves made off with a cash register after breaking into the business and then fled the scene in a small black car.  A short time later, police located the vehicle travelling on Muskoka Road 169 in Gravenhurst and attempted a traffic stop.  The driver didn’t stop and police pursued the vehicle through Gravenhurst to the dead-end of John Street South where the occupants then fled on foot.

The two suspects were soon found nearby – one had entered a residence to hide from police.

An 18 year-old female from Georgina has been charged with Break and Enter, Possession of Property Obtained by Crime, Flight from Police, Dangerous Operation of a Vehicle,Obstructing a Peace Officer, Being Unlawfully in a Dwelling House, Possession of Marijuana and Failing to Comply with Probation. She will appear in Bracebridge Criminal Court on April 20th.

As well, a young person, who can’t be named under the Youth Criminal Justice Act, has been charged with Break and Enter, Possession of Property Obtained by Crime and Possession of Marijuana. That individual will appear in Bracebridge Youth Court on May 7th.
